| Factory | Number |
|---|---|
| SUBARU | soa333d140 |
| SUBARU | SOA416D130 |
| SUBARU | PF9221IA |
| SUBARU | SOA333D130 |
| SUBARU | CYCF171A |
| SUBARU | CQLF171A |
| SUBARU | EF705IA |
Descripition:
Brand:SUBARU
Part Number(s):SOA333D140
ProductName:
CARQUEST 8002 Switch, Oil Pressure W/Gau
PARTS MASTER 58305 A/C Compressor
FRAM CH9018FP Oil Filter
VW 4F1820043AJ1HA
WAGNER 3060777 Front Brake Rotor
MIGHTY D141 Front Brake Pads/Shoes
SUNOCO 11405 Air Pump And Fan Belt
AUTO EXTRA 125293 Front Brake Rotor
TIMKEN 473232 Seal
TRUCKTEC AUTOMOTIVE 02.40.128 Radiator Hose
BMW 34 11 6 796 844 Disc Brake Pad Set
SKF VKBA 623 Wheel Bearing Kit